Material Choices for Loft Ladders
Different materials suit different homes and usage patterns.
1. Aluminium Loft Ladders:
Lightweight, rust-resistant, and easy to operate—ideal for regular access.
2. Wooden Loft Ladders:
Timeless and sturdy, wooden designs blend naturally into traditional or modern interiors.
3. Steel Loft Ladders:
Extremely strong and suitable for commercial or heavy-duty applications.
A space saver loft ladder can be found in all three materials, with many manufacturers offering hybrid designs for the perfect balance between strength and aesthetics.

Maintenance for Long-Term Performance
Even the best systems need occasional maintenance. Regular checks help prevent mechanical issues and ensure safety.
Maintenance checklist:
- Inspect joints, bolts, and springs for wear.
- Clean hinges and steps regularly.
- Lubricate moving parts twice a year.
- Test electric systems to ensure smooth operation.
Proper care keeps your attic door with ladder reliable and extends its lifespan significantly.
